The North Carolina Problem Gambling Program (NCPGP) is pleased to offer
Adaptive and Maladaptive Screen Time Activities: Implications for At-Risk Youth
In this workshop, we will discuss the advantages and disadvantages that digital technologies pose for adolescents’ psychosocial development. We will reflect on features of digital technologies that can be used by adolescents in both healthy and unhealthy ways. We will consider the role of individual differences in the relation between adolescents’ digital technology engagement and psychosocial health, with a special focus on at-risk youth.
